Godavari Water Level Rises at Bhadrachalam, Officials Predict More

Bhadrachalam/Hyderabad, Aug 16 (Maxim News): Due to the rains in the Godavari basin for the past three days, the water level of Godavari is gradually rising at Bhadrachalam.

The water level, which was 20.8 feet at 12 midnight on Thursday, reached 23.6 feet at 6 am on Friday. It reached 25.4 feet at 12 noon and 26.3 feet at 4 am. Officials estimate that it is likely to reach 28 feet by night.

Meanwhile, water is flowing from the bathing areas of Godavari in Bhadrachalam. Warning boards have been installed to inform devotees and tourists.  (Maxim News)
